    Superba is a solid local coffee spot in Pasadena. The menu is a little pricier than your average coffee shop but you're paying for a great, "non chain like" atmosphere. Staff is friendly and genuinely makes an effort to interact with customers in my opinion. I came by on a Sunday and ended up getting the roasted chicken club along with coffee(see picture). The space gets great outside airflow and plenty of sun. A concept that works well in Southern California. I definitely recommend it as a great place to hang out and grab a bite along with good quality coffee.

    A cute, casual spot near the Metro station! I ordered the golden latte (aka turmeric latte) ($6.50) and strawberry matcha latte ($7), both iced. It was my first time having a turmeric latte, and I liked it! It came with black pepper on top. It was the right amount of sweet, and despite the lack of caffeine, I still felt a bit energized drinking it. The strawberry matcha latte was decent. I liked the matcha and didn't think it was too sweet, though I wish the strawberry flavor was more prominent. For the price, I wish the drinks were bigger. All of the drinks come in one size, and I think the size is on the small side. The service was friendly and quick. FYI - Superba does automatically add a 3% "happy + healthy surcharge," but you can request to have it taken off your receipt.

    WHEN: Fri @10:30am PRO: + They have their own parking lot with free parking + Plenty of seating, both indoors and outdoors + Variety of food, pastries, and drinks + Free WiFi + 2 Restrooms CON: - Some seatings me be directly in the sun - Limited to no outlets to charge devices Overall, I think this is a great place to get work done as long as you bring your own back up battery.

    I visited on a Friday around noon, there was no line, just a few people inside working on their laptops. I ordered the breakfast burrito, which came with two sauces and I added a side of tater tots. The burrito was good, with black beans, pico de gallo, and cheese melted on the outside that added a crispy layer. The orange juice was fresh! Overall, a good spot for a quick bite!

    I stopped by Oh La La in Pasadena for coffee and pastries, and I have to say I was genuinely…read moreimpressed with their coffee program. We didn't have any of the brunch dishes this visit--we specifically came for the coffee and pastries--but after this experience, we'll definitely be coming back to try the food next time. The cortado was made with Boxx Coffee Roasters beans, and after chatting with the barista, I learned they also have a dedicated water filtration system specifically for their coffee. That level of attention to detail isn't something you expect from every brunch café, and it definitely showed in the final cup. The cortado was well executed. The milk was smoothly integrated with the espresso, creating a balanced body that held together throughout the drink instead of separating after a few sips. It was served in the proper glass with clean presentation and solid latte art. The temperature was slightly hotter than my personal preference, which is understandable in a brunch setting, but overall it was a great cortado and far better than what many brunch cafés serve. The pain au chocolat was outstanding as well and a perfect pairing with the cortado. The service made the visit even better. Our server, Michael (aka Bev), was welcoming, attentive, and provided excellent service from start to finish. I also had the chance to compliment the barista on the cortado. Although I didn't get her name, she was very kind, took a few minutes to explain their coffee program, and shared that they use Boxx Coffee beans along with a dedicated water system to ensure the cleanest possible cup. It's always nice to meet people who genuinely care about what they're serving. Overall, Oh La La exceeded my expectations. It's refreshing to find a brunch café that puts this much effort into its coffee program while also serving great pastries. I'll definitely be back--next time for the food as well.

    The Reyn is a popular breakfast spot in Pasadena and a place I still visit from time to time,…read moreusually when meeting friends or colleagues. Despite its popularity, I find the food to be fairly average. Much of it tastes like it's made from standard commercial food-service ingredients rather than prepared fresh. On the positive side, the prices are reasonable, the dining room has a pleasant atmosphere, and the staff is generally attentive. Overall, it's a decent neighborhood breakfast restaurant - nothing particularly memorable, but nothing especially disappointing either. The Reyn Special - 3/5. A classic breakfast plate with eggs, bacon, hash browns, and banana bread. The eggs and bacon are fairly average, although the bacon tends to be overcooked and dry. The standout is the hash browns. They're cooked with a nicely browned, crispy crust while still remaining fairly moist inside. The real highlight, however, is the banana bread. It tastes homemade and is easily the best item on the plate. Crepes - 1/5. This dish comes as two separate plates: one with the ricotta-filled crepes and another with eggs, sausage, bacon, and your choice of fries or tater tots. Unfortunately, the crepes are the weakest part of the meal. The ricotta-filled crepes don't taste freshly made and instead resemble a pre-made food-service product that's simply reheated before serving. Both the crepe and ricotta filling have a generic flavor with noticeable artificial notes. You can choose either banana or strawberry topping, but both sauces taste overly processed and artificial. The accompanying breakfast plate is noticeably better. I chose the tater tots, which were well prepared - crispy on the outside while remaining soft inside. The bacon, however, was again overcooked and dry, making it tough to chew. The sausage was acceptable but unremarkable. Scrambled Supreme - 2.5/5. Despite the name, this is essentially an omelet. The eggs have a mild, neutral flavor, and the fillings are okay but don't stand out. Coffee - 2/5. The coffee is classic diner coffee in every sense. It's somewhat watery, heavily roasted, and finishes with a flat, slightly bitter aftertaste. It's neither particularly good nor particularly bad - just standard coffee that does the job. Overall, The Reyn succeeds as a comfortable, affordable breakfast spot with a pleasant atmosphere and friendly service. While the food is average, and several dishes rely on ingredients that taste commercially prepared rather than freshly made.
